NSS gets nod to host World Cup qualifiers

by Bustop TV News



By Tafadzwa Chigandiwa

Confederations of African Football (CAF) has officially granted the giant National Sports Stadium (NSS) the greenlight to host the upcoming World Cup qualifier games set for June.

This was confirmed in a letter issued by the continental football governing body.

Zimbabwe is scheduled to kickstart World Cup qualifier games when it host neighbours South Africa at NSS between 5 and 8 June.

However, last week CAF slapped ZIFA with a USD$2 000 fine over the stadium’s failure to meet the continental football mother body’s requirements when they hosted Zambia in an AFCON qualifier match in March.

CAF further expressed concern over lack of spectators’ bucket seats and general uncleanliness of the facility.
